— also called the Language of Flowers, is a means of communication through the arrangement of flowers.
The following are the terms and meanings of flowers that I would be using in this fanfiction. Certain flowers have deeper meaning and is different with each other. These are —
Acacia - Secret Love
Acanthus - Art
Aconite - Misanthropy
Agrimony - Thankfulness
Aloe - Grief
Almond - Promise
Amaranth (Globe) - Immortal Love
Amaryllis - Pride
Ambrosia - Love is reciprocated
Anemone - Forsaken, Sickness (negative), Anticipation, Unfading Love
Angrec - Royalty
Apple Blossom - Preference
Arborvitae - Everlasting Friendship
Arbutus - You're The Only One I Love
Arum - Ardor
Asparagus Foliage - Fascination
Asphodel - My Regrets Follow You To The Grave
Aster - Symbol Of Love, Daintiness, Talisman of Love, Trusting
Azalea - Take Care, Temperance, Fragile, Gratitude, Passion
Baby's Breath - Innocence, Pure Of Heart
Bachelor Button - Single Blessedness, Celibacy
Balm - Social Intercourse or Sympathy
Balsam - Ardent Love
Balsamine - Impatience
Bay Wreath - Glory
Begonia - Beware
Bellflower - Disappointment, Loss
Bells of Ireland - Luck
Berrirose - Choose your destiny, I won't give up my promise, I'll love you forever
Bird's foot Trefoil - Revenge
Bird of Paradise Flower - Liberty, Magnificence, Good Perspective, Faithfulness (given by a man to a woman)
Box - Constancy
Borage - Courage
Broom - Humility
Bulrush - Docility
Bumblebee Orchid - Industry
Buttercup - Riches
Cabbage - Profit
Camellia Japonica - Unpretending excellence
Campanulla - Gratitude
Canterbury Bells - Gratitude
Carnation (General) - Fascination, Distinction of Love
Carnation (Red) - Deep Romantic Love, Passion
Carnation (White) - Sweet and Lovely, Innocence, Pure Love, Faithfulness
Carnation (Pink) - A Woman's Love
Carnation (Yellow) - Rejection
Carnation (Mauve) - Dreams of Fantasy
Carnation (Striped) - No, Refusal, "Sorry I can't be with you."
